About

Mauricio Plata is a scholar working on Rheumatology, Urology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Mauricio Plata has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 416 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Rheumatology, 26 papers in Urology and 14 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Mauricio Plata's work include Urinary Bladder and Prostate Research (25 papers), Pelvic floor disorders treatments (23 papers) and Prostate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(14 papers). Mauricio Plata is often cited by papers focused on Urinary Bladder and Prostate Research (25 papers), Pelvic floor disorders treatments (23 papers) and Prostate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(14 papers). Mauricio Plata collaborates with scholars based in Colombia, United States and Spain. Mauricio Plata's co-authors include Márcio Augusto Averbeck, Giulio Del Popolo, Rizwan Hamid, Seung‐June Oh, Anita Patel, Arturo Garcia, Martín Rondón, Michael B. Chancellor, Laura Zuluaga and Laura E. Lamb and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Scientific Reports and The Journal of Urology.
